Output 959302684e9c74a5560e5f132fc9d95b94ccb5e6d4aa36005b9bfb338094876b:1

value
53679169
script pubkey
OP_0 OP_PUSHBYTES_20 6e248db838f043bfeb464f613cd99f23195a715c
address
bc1qdcjgmwpc7ppml66xfasnekvlyvv45u2upjvl9g
transaction
959302684e9c74a5560e5f132fc9d95b94ccb5e6d4aa36005b9bfb338094876b
spent
true